Rigid inflatable boat (outboard, center console, roll-bar)
MV 500
Conrad Pischel Ribline
- 5m
16' 5"ft
The MV 500 is a colossus in the 5m class. Its wide and large bow and stern storage boxes are unparalleled. The outer and inner layer of their main hatches are gelcoats. Because of their size they are fixed by two gas springs. The GRP proportion of this offshore ribline matches the overall length of this space wonder. The tube cone ends have been reduced as much as possible to gain a maximum of interior length.
The boats of the MV class have the following features:
- State-of-the-art vacuum infusion technology for manufacturing the boat hull
- Maximum weight reduction combined with increased stability
- Sandwich construction to enhance the strength of shape
- Reduced petrol consumption
- Facilitating rough water seagoing rides by the optimized deep "V" hull
- Enhancing the storage volume and the inside length of the boat
